Blister-packaging machinery

The KBS-GS small-format, blister-packaging machine is designed to handle rapid-paced, fast changeover demands for moderate production needs. The product is ideal for package development, startup volumes and small-batch production facilities, the co. says. The blister-packaging machine supports a maximum forming and sealing format of 250x150 mm in the index direction and operates at a rate of up to 15 cycles/min. The servo-controlled drive maintains precise control of machine movements and station positioning while an IPC machine control allows process parameters to be set and stored through the touchscreen operator interface.
